The global water-based heating and cooling systems market is projected to grow from $41.5 billion in 2025 to $85.4 billion by 2035, at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.2%. Commercial positioning in the water-based heating and cooling systems market depends on system efficiency, installation complexity, energy performance, and building application. Advanced systems integrating smart controls, energy-efficient components, and renewable energy compatibility generally occupy premium market segments. Manufacturers emphasize sustainability, operational reliability, and long-term performance to differentiate their offerings. Residential, commercial, and industrial installations present varying system requirements that influence market segmentation. Continuous innovation in thermal management technologies and increasing adoption of green building practices continue shaping competitive pricing structures across the market.
On the basis of type, the water-based heating and cooling systems market is segmented into centralized systems, decentralized systems, hybrid systems, and others. The centralized systems segment is expected to account for the largest market share and register the highest growth in 2025 due to their superior energy efficiency, centralized control, and ability to serve large residential, commercial, and institutional buildings. These systems offer lower operating costs, simplified maintenance, and consistent indoor climate management across multiple zones. Increasing investments in energy-efficient building infrastructure, district heating and cooling projects, and green building initiatives are driving the growth of this segment.

Based on technology, the water-based heating and cooling systems market is segmented into geothermal, solar thermal, hydronic, radiant heating, and others. The hydronic segment is projected to witness the fastest growth during the forecast period owing to its high thermal efficiency, uniform temperature distribution, and lower energy consumption compared to conventional HVAC systems. Hydronic technology enables effective heating and cooling through water circulation while supporting integration with renewable energy sources and smart building management systems. Growing demand for sustainable HVAC solutions, stringent energy efficiency regulations, and increasing adoption of low-carbon building technologies are expected to drive the expansion of the hydronic segment.
The Europe region was the largest and one of the highest growing regions in the water-based heating and cooling systems market in 2025, driven by stringent energy efficiency regulations, increasing investments in sustainable buildings, and widespread adoption of low-carbon heating technologies. Countries such as Germany, Sweden, Denmark, and the Netherlands are promoting hydronic heating and cooling systems to reduce greenhouse gas emissions and improve building energy performance. Growing demand for district heating, heat pumps, and energy-efficient commercial buildings is supporting market expansion. Furthermore, favorable government incentives for green construction continue to reinforce the regions leadership in the market.
The Asia-Pacific region is expected to be the fastest-growing region in the water-based heating and cooling systems market during the forecast period, registering the highest CAGR due to rapid urbanization, expanding commercial construction, and increasing demand for energy-efficient HVAC solutions. Countries including China, Japan, South Korea, and India are investing in sustainable infrastructure and smart buildings to improve energy efficiency. Additionally, growing awareness of environmentally friendly climate control technologies and supportive government initiatives are expected to generate significant growth opportunities throughout the region.
